    The Information Technology Services (ITS) Unit of the Legislative Counsel Bureau (LCB) is
    seeking a diverse pool of qualified applicants for the position of IT Professional II - Support
    Services within the Administrative Division. The LCB is embarking on a groundbreaking
    modernization project to enhance its technological infrastructure and is seeking an IT Professional
    II to assist in this modernization effort. The LCB is a nonpartisan, legislative service agency that
    provides professional, technical and administrative support to the Nevada Legislature, which
    convenes biennially in odd-numbered years for 120-day sessions and for rare special sessions
    during the interim periods. The ITS Unit provides technical support to legislators, legislative staff
    and the LCB. This is a full-time position located in Carson City, Nevada.

    Position Description: Under the general supervision of the IT Manager - Support Services, the
    IT Professional II will provide general support for hardware, software and networks to legislators,
    legislative staff and the LCB both in a help-desk setting and through field services. Responsibilities
    of the IT Professional II may include, without limitation:
    • Providing first-class customer service to legislators, legislative staff, the LCB and,
    occasionally, members of the public;
    • Supporting the smooth operation of technology systems during public meetings;
    • Collaborating with other LCB units and divisions to provide a seamless experience for all
    users;
    • Routing and responding to requests for support in person or through email, ticket or chat in
    a timely manner;
    • Preparing documentation of work performed in the IT Service Management Tool (ITSM);
    • Continuously updating and maintaining unit run books as solutions change and the
    environment evolves;
    • Installing, configuring, maintaining and troubleshooting client hardware such as desktops,
    laptops, printers, scanners and mobile devices;
    • Installing, configuring, maintaining and troubleshooting commercial off-the-shelf software
    and in-house line of business (LOB) software;
    • Overseeing limited administration of network, server and unified communication systems;
    • Supervising entry-level IT professionals or technicians, especially during the legislative
    session;
    • Leading projects within the Support Services team, such as hardware inventory/lifecycle
    management and performing mass user onboarding/offboarding duties;
    • Assisting with other initiatives and projects within the ITS Unit as necessary; and
    • Performing other duties as assigned.

    Minimum Qualifications: The IT Professional II will be selected with special preference given
    to the candidate's training, experience and aptitude in the fields of help desk, service desk and end
    user computing services. A qualified candidate must have: (1) a high school diploma/GED; (2) a
    valid driver's license; (3) at least 5 years of professional experience in information technology; or
    (4) an equivalent combination of education and experience. Valid CompTIA certifications may
    substitute for up to 1 year of experience.

    The ideal candidate will demonstrate:
    • Expertise in delivering exceptional customer service to end users from diverse backgrounds
    and skill levels;
    • The ability to work both independently and with a team;
    • Experience with troubleshooting and repairing computer hardware;
    • Proven experience with managing end-user aspects of enterprise Software as a Service
    (SaaS), such as Microsoft 365 or Google Apps for Enterprise, including, for example,
    licensing, password resets and group permissions;
    • Proficiency with the Microsoft Office suite;
    • Experience with ITSM platforms, such as HaloPSA/HaloITSM, ServiceNow, N-Able,
    ManageEngine, Freshdesk, Ivanti Heat, ConnectWise PSA, SysAid and Team Dynamix;
    • Experience with imaging platforms, such as Microsoft Deployment Toolkit, PDQ Smart
    Deploy, Acronis Snap Deploy and Symantec Ghost;
    • Familiarity with Remote Monitoring and Management (RMM) platforms, such as
    NinjaOne, Atera, Pulseway, SuperOps, Syncro, N-Able and Naverisk;
    • Experience with remote support tools, such as Ninja Remote, ConnectWise
    Control/Screenconnect, Bomgar, Splashtop, DameWare and TeamViewer;
    • Knowledgeable with print management platforms, such as PrinterLogic, Printix and
    PaperCut;
    • Knowledge of automation concepts, such as application packaging and tools like Microsoft
    PowerShell, PDQ Inventory/Deploy, BatchPatch, Ninite Pro and Chocolatey; and
    • The ability to lift and move medium to large items weighing up to 50 pounds, without
    assistance, employing proper safety techniques.

    Salary: The annual salary for this position is based upon a Grade 38, which has a salary range of
    $73,309 to $109,640 for the employee/employer-paid retirement option. An employer-paid
    contribution plan is also available with a reduced salary in lieu of an employee contribution. Actual
    starting salary will be based on experience.
    Benefits: The benefits include the accrual of paid annual and sick leave, health insurance and
    membership in the state's retirement plan. For additional information on retirement options and
    benefits, please visit the Public Employees' Retirement System of Nevada. For a description of the
    current health, dental and vision benefits, please visit the Nevada Public Employees' Benefits
    Program. Other optional benefits are also available, including a deferred compensation program.

    WORKING CONDITIONS: The work is performed in a formal office environment. Overtime is required
    during legislative sessions and certain other periods as necessary to meet the demands of the
    Legislature. When overtime is worked, the IT Professional II may earn compensatory time that can
    be taken at a later date or be paid for the overtime, consistent with the LCB Rules and Policies and
    subject to budgetary limits. Occasional travel may be required between Carson City and Las Vegas,
    Nevada. Such travel may be outside normal business hours.

    The presence of Nevada's earliest inhabitants, beginning about 12,400 years ago, is marked by many petroglyphs and archaeological sites. Baskets, decoys, and ingenious traps are evidence of the resourcefulness of these early people in a harsh and arid environment.

    European explorers traveled through Nevada in the early 19th century, but it was not until 1851 that the first settlements were established. An Act of Congress created the Territory of Nevada on March 2, 1861. James W. Nye of New York was appointed Nevada's first Territorial Governor by President Abraham Lincoln later that year. On October 31, 1864, President Lincoln proclaimed Nevada's admission to the Union as the 36th state. The State's first elected Governor, Henry Blasdel, took office on December 5, 1864.

    Today, Nevada is the nation's seventh largest state in land area. Several hundred mountain ranges cross its landscape, many with elevations over 10,000 feet. In contrast, the State's lowest point (along the Colorado River) is only 470 feet above sea level. From majestic mountains to desert valleys, nature has endowed Nevada with diverse and unique ecosystems.
